Crisis88 Feb 1, 2016 @ 9:59pm 
Depends what you say is worth your entertainment tbh. Running through the game in it's content currently will take anywhere from 6-10 hours. You can do little challenges to yourself if you enjoy though. A few that can be fun or difficult:

1) Only Gardens in Ranch, Plorts/Money come from the Range.

2) No Gardens in Ranch, have fun chasing down those Veggies and Fruits.

3) Limit yourself to No Largos or none of a certain slime.

4) This one to me has been the most fun, only allow yourself the initial space for Ranch. A limiting amount of 8 plots to do everything you need.

Overall the game is more about little challenges you make rather then game length. It will be a TON of fun a little later on when we get to probably about patch 0.4 or 0.5. By ton of Fun, I mean a LOT more to do.
